factorio-riscv
riscv cpu implementation in factorio combinators (by Halke1986)
factorio-blueprint-assembler
Was used to generate blueprints with instructions for a CPU from a simple assembly language. It offers some functions to wire up combinators and to read and write blueprints. (by ataulien)
factorio-riscv | factorio-blueprint-assembler | |
---|---|---|
4 | 1 | |
15 | 1 | |
- | - | |
4.6 | 10.0 | |
over 2 years ago | over 6 years ago | |
Assembly | Python | |
- | - |
The number of mentions indicates the total number of mentions that we've tracked plus the number of user suggested alternatives.
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
factorio-riscv
Posts with mentions or reviews of factorio-riscv.
We have used some of these posts to build our list of alternatives
and similar projects. The last one was on 2023-05-05.
- Interactive Chess on Factorio CPU
-
My 20 IPS (instructions per second) pipelined MIPS CPU. 90% finished.
Some time ago I made a combinator CPU with a very simillar set of goals as your implementation and with very simillar results. It was a RISCV with M extension, so I could use existing compilers to compile C and C++ code for it. And it was also optimized for speed, though you beat me by 0.2 IPS ;) https://github.com/Halke1986/factorio-riscv (there are some QOL mods, but logic is vanilla).
-
Playing Tetris on a general purpose Factorio CPU
I have a RISCV cpu in combinators, but the ISA has many features not well suited for Factorio, so the CPU pulls only ~3.2 ticks per instruction.
factorio-blueprint-assembler
Posts with mentions or reviews of factorio-blueprint-assembler.
We have used some of these posts to build our list of alternatives
and similar projects. The last one was on 2023-05-05.
-
Interactive Chess on Factorio CPU
I did a quick search for gits because I couldn't believe what I see: https://github.com/alcatrazEscapee/FactorioProcessorV2 https://github.com/Artorp/factorio-computer https://github.com/ataulien/factorio-blueprint-assembler I guess with some effort it is possible to casually write software for... factorio cpu? Would be nice to see some kind of review of such projects and some manuals.
What are some alternatives?
When comparing factorio-riscv and factorio-blueprint-assembler you can also consider the following projects:
Digital - A digital logic designer and circuit simulator.
factorio-computer - A computer built in vanilla Factorio
FactorioProcessorV5 - Toolchain for a custom Factorio processor.
factorio-cpu - Yet another CPU implementation in Factorio
verilog2factorio - This project will compile verilog (a hardware description language) into factorio blueprints.
factorio-magic-lamp
factorio-riscv vs Digital
factorio-blueprint-assembler vs factorio-computer
factorio-riscv vs FactorioProcessorV5
factorio-blueprint-assembler vs factorio-cpu
factorio-riscv vs verilog2factorio
factorio-blueprint-assembler vs verilog2factorio
factorio-riscv vs factorio-computer
factorio-riscv vs factorio-magic-lamp